Exploring the Impact of AI on Drug Discovery and Development: Unveiling New Possibilities in the Pharmaceutical Industry

Artificial intelligence (AI) is rapidly transforming the pharmaceutical industry, unlocking new possibilities and creating lucrative opportunities for businesses. The integration of AI in drug discovery and development has the potential to revolutionize the way we approach healthcare, making it more efficient, cost-effective, and personalized. This article explores the impact of AI on the pharmaceutical industry, shedding light on the new possibilities that are emerging as a result of this technological breakthrough.

One of the most significant ways AI is revolutionizing the pharmaceutical industry is through its ability to streamline the drug discovery process. Traditionally, discovering new drugs has been a time-consuming and expensive endeavor, with a high rate of failure. Researchers must sift through vast amounts of data, test thousands of compounds, and conduct numerous clinical trials before a new drug can be approved for public use. This process can take up to 15 years and cost billions of dollars.

AI has the potential to dramatically accelerate this process by automating the analysis of large datasets, identifying patterns and trends that would be impossible for humans to detect. Machine learning algorithms can analyze chemical structures, predict the likelihood of a compound’s success, and identify potential side effects or toxicities. This allows researchers to focus on the most promising candidates, reducing the time and cost associated with drug discovery.

In addition to streamlining the drug discovery process, AI is also being used to optimize drug development. One of the major challenges in drug development is determining the optimal dosage and delivery method for a new drug. AI can analyze patient data, such as genetic information and medical history, to determine the most effective treatment plan for each individual. This personalized approach to medicine has the potential to improve patient outcomes and reduce the risk of adverse side effects.

AI is also playing a crucial role in the development of precision medicine, which aims to tailor treatments to the individual characteristics of each patient. By analyzing vast amounts of genetic, environmental, and lifestyle data, AI can help identify the underlying causes of diseases and develop targeted therapies that are more effective and have fewer side effects. This has the potential to revolutionize the treatment of complex diseases such as cancer, where a one-size-fits-all approach has proven to be insufficient.

Another area where AI is making a significant impact is in the realm of clinical trials. AI can help optimize the design of clinical trials, ensuring that they are more efficient and cost-effective. By analyzing patient data, AI can identify the most suitable candidates for a trial, reducing the risk of failure and increasing the likelihood of success. AI can also help monitor patient adherence to treatment protocols, ensuring that the trial results are accurate and reliable.

The use of AI in the pharmaceutical industry is not without its challenges. There are concerns about data privacy and security, as well as the potential for AI to perpetuate existing biases in healthcare. However, the potential benefits of AI in drug discovery and development are undeniable, and as the technology continues to advance, it is likely that we will see even more innovative applications in the pharmaceutical industry.

In conclusion, AI is revolutionizing the pharmaceutical industry by streamlining the drug discovery process, optimizing drug development, and enabling the development of precision medicine. These advancements have the potential to significantly improve patient outcomes, reduce healthcare costs, and create lucrative opportunities for businesses in the pharmaceutical sector. As AI continues to evolve and mature, it is poised to play an increasingly important role in shaping the future of healthcare.
